Beginners
1 Servers.
2 Operating System.
3 Server-side Programming Language.
4 Framework.
5 Git and GitHub.
Intermediate
Intermediate
Databases
1 API and API Design.
2 Software Testing.
3 Software Design Principles.
4 Web Security.
5 Algorithms.
Advanced
1 Scalability.
2 Deployment.
3 Caching and CDNs.
4 Message Brokers.
5 Search Engines.
6 Containerization and CI/CD.
7 Deployment.